Spesso provoca effetti collaterali sulle cellule sane del corpo e pu\u00f2 influenzare la fertilit\u00e0 di una donna. Ci\u00f2 pu\u00f2 danneggiare le ovaie e ridurre il numero di ovuli (riserva ovarica).  <\/p><p>L&#8217;effetto della chemioterapia sulla fertilit\u00e0 dipende da:<\/p><ul><li>Il tipo di farmaci che verranno somministrati.<\/li><li>La dose e per quanto tempo prenderai i farmaci.<\/li><li>La combinazione di farmaci che ti verr\u00e0 somministrata.<\/li><li>La tua et\u00e0 e il tuo stato precedente di fertilit\u00e0.<\/li><\/ul><p>La chemioterapia pu\u00f2 danneggiare le ovaie e gli ovuli di una donna. Ci\u00f2 pu\u00f2 significare che il ciclo mestruale di una donna spesso si interrompe o diventa irregolare durante la chemioterapia. Questo pu\u00f2 essere temporaneo o permanente.  <\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-2dd22c26 e-con-full e-flex e-con e-child\" data-id=\"2dd22c26\" data-element_type=\"container\" data-e-type=\"container\" data-settings=\"{&quot;background_background&quot;:&quot;classic&quot;}\">\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-element elementor-element-1c449ffa elementor-widget elementor-widget-text-editor\" data-id=\"1c449ffa\" data-element_type=\"widget\" data-e-type=\"widget\" data-widget_type=\"text-editor.default\">\n\t\t\t\t<div class=\"elementor-widget-container\">\n\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t\t<h3>Alterazioni del ciclo mestruale<\/h3><h4>Temporanea<\/h4><p>Se le modifiche al ciclo mestruale sono temporanee, le mestruazioni torneranno dopo il trattamento antitumorale. Ci\u00f2 potrebbe accadere entro pochi mesi o potrebbe richiedere fino ad un anno o pi\u00f9. Pi\u00f9 sei giovane durante il trattamento chemioterapico specialmente se hai meno di 35 anni, pi\u00f9 \u00e8 probabile che le mestruazioni ritornino. Il numero di anni in cui sei fertile potrebbe, per\u00f2, diminuire. Anche se le tue mestruazioni tornano, questo non significa necessariamente che sarai in grado di rimanere incinta in futuro.    <\/p><h4>Permanente<\/h4><p>Se le modifiche al ciclo mestruale sono permanenti, significa che i tuoi cicli non torneranno dopo il trattamento antitumorale e invece avr\u00e0 inizio la menopausa. Le donne di et\u00e0 superiore ai 35 anni hanno maggiori probabilit\u00e0 di essere sterili dopo il trattamento antitumorale.
